WebIf A 2−A+I=0, then inverse of A is A A −2 B A+I C I−A D A−I Medium Solution Verified by Toppr Correct option is C) A 2−A+I=0 Multiplying =A −1(0) A −1(A 2−A=I)=A −1(0) A−I+A −1=0 A −1=−(A−I) A −1=I−A.
